diff options
author | Andre Marin <aamarin@us.ibm.com> | 2019-02-27 13:58:49 -0600 |
---|---|---|
committer | Christian R. Geddes <crgeddes@us.ibm.com> | 2019-03-20 09:36:15 -0500 |
commit | e5a493e300da10cd6fe39ecb2e614d63dd11b9fb (patch) | |
tree | b6a1b87872f58946999316a35dd70d604cb00a07 /src/import/generic/procedures | |
parent | 6d28e5b524f23fb473a6eff52b37f08fbafaf641 (diff) | |
download | talos-hostboot-e5a493e300da10cd6fe39ecb2e614d63dd11b9fb.tar.gz talos-hostboot-e5a493e300da10cd6fe39ecb2e614d63dd11b9fb.zip |
Add attribute engine algorithm for eff_config and pre_eff_config
Change-Id: I8498c143109fa1d1a2c9ad5492476e72f51ba509
Original-Change-Id: I2c89e6da17511462afbc661680d19df18a4708f4
Reviewed-on: http://rchgit01.rchland.ibm.com/gerrit1/72962
Tested-by: FSP CI Jenkins <fsp-CI-jenkins+hostboot@us.ibm.com>
Reviewed-by: Louis Stermole <stermole@us.ibm.com>
Tested-by: Jenkins Server <pfd-jenkins+hostboot@us.ibm.com>
Tested-by: HWSV CI <hwsv-ci+hostboot@us.ibm.com>
Tested-by: Hostboot CI <hostboot-ci+hostboot@us.ibm.com>
Reviewed-by: STEPHEN GLANCY <sglancy@us.ibm.com>
Reviewed-by: Jennifer A. Stofer <stofer@us.ibm.com>
Reviewed-on: http://rchgit01.rchland.ibm.com/gerrit1/74689
Tested-by: Jenkins OP Build CI <op-jenkins+hostboot@us.ibm.com>
Reviewed-by: Christian R. Geddes <crgeddes@us.ibm.com>
Diffstat (limited to 'src/import/generic/procedures')
-rw-r--r-- | src/import/generic/procedures/xml/attribute_info/generic_memory_eff_attributes.xml | 16 | ||||
-rw-r--r-- | src/import/generic/procedures/xml/attribute_info/generic_memory_si_attributes.xml | 8 |
2 files changed, 20 insertions, 4 deletions
diff --git a/src/import/generic/procedures/xml/attribute_info/generic_memory_eff_attributes.xml b/src/import/generic/procedures/xml/attribute_info/generic_memory_eff_attributes.xml index cec393f11..ae04f2e57 100644 --- a/src/import/generic/procedures/xml/attribute_info/generic_memory_eff_attributes.xml +++ b/src/import/generic/procedures/xml/attribute_info/generic_memory_eff_attributes.xml @@ -64,7 +64,7 @@ </description> <initToZero></initToZero> <valueType>uint8</valueType> - <enum> EMPTY = 0, RDIMM = 1, UDIMM = 2, LRDIMM = 3</enum> + <enum> EMPTY = 0, RDIMM = 1, UDIMM = 2, LRDIMM = 3, DDIMM = 4</enum> <writeable/> <array>2</array> <mssAccessorName>dimm_type</mssAccessorName> @@ -698,6 +698,20 @@ </attribute> <attribute> + <id>ATTR_MEM_EFF_DIMM_RANKS_CONFIGED</id> + <targetType>TARGET_TYPE_MEM_PORT</targetType> + <description> + Bit wise representation of master ranks in each DIMM that are used for reads and writes. + Used by PRD. + </description> + <initToZero></initToZero> + <valueType>uint8</valueType> + <writeable/> + <array> 2 </array> + <mssAccessorName>dimm_ranks_configed</mssAccessorName> + </attribute> + + <attribute> <id>ATTR_MEM_EFF_DRAM_TREFI</id> <targetType>TARGET_TYPE_MEM_PORT</targetType> <description> diff --git a/src/import/generic/procedures/xml/attribute_info/generic_memory_si_attributes.xml b/src/import/generic/procedures/xml/attribute_info/generic_memory_si_attributes.xml index 819336678..1ec910f04 100644 --- a/src/import/generic/procedures/xml/attribute_info/generic_memory_si_attributes.xml +++ b/src/import/generic/procedures/xml/attribute_info/generic_memory_si_attributes.xml @@ -218,7 +218,7 @@ </description> <initToZero></initToZero> <valueType>uint8</valueType> - <enum>HALF =0, QUARTER=1</enum> + <enum>HALF=0, QUARTER=1</enum> <writeable/> <array>2 4</array> <mssAccessorName>si_geardown_mode</mssAccessorName> @@ -481,7 +481,8 @@ <description> Array[DIMM][RANK] READ, On Die Termination triggering bitmap. Use bitmap to determine which ODT to fire for the designated rank. - The bits in 8 bit field are [Dimm0 ODT0][Dimm0 ODT1][N/A][N/A][Dimm1 ODT0][Dimm1 ODT1][N/A][N/A] + The bits in 8 bit field are + [DIMM0 ODT0][DIMM0 ODT1][DIMM0 ODT2][DIMM0 ODT3][DIMM1 ODT0][DIMM1 ODT1][DIMM1 ODT2][DIMM1 ODT3] </description> <initToZero></initToZero> <valueType>uint8</valueType> @@ -496,7 +497,8 @@ <description> Array[DIMM][RANK] WRITE, On Die Termination triggering bitmap. Use bitmap to determine which ODT to fire for the designated rank. - The bits in 8 bit field are [Dimm0 ODT0][Dimm0 ODT1][N/A][N/A][Dimm1 ODT0][Dimm1 ODT1][N/A][N/A] + The bits in 8 bit field are + [DIMM0 ODT0][DIMM0 ODT1][DIMM0 ODT2][DIMM0 ODT3][DIMM1 ODT0][DIMM1 ODT1][DIMM1 ODT2][DIMM1 ODT3] </description> <initToZero></initToZero> <valueType>uint8</valueType> |